Introducing Jeanne D'Urville...

7/23/2016

0 Comments

 
Yes, another Raffine!

I've wanted to get an Iplehouse girl in the new 'glow' peach gold resin ever since Iplehouse brought it out.  It is very like the original peach gold, which was a French resin.  This was introduced in 2013, but Iplehouse found it difficult to source the resin, so they swapped resins in 2014.  The difference was very apparent, particularly for the peach gold and special realskin (light tan) resin colours.

Recently, Iplehouse introduced 'glow' resin, that is, a French resin version of their standard resin.  I have wanted to buy another girl in the peach gold colour ever since.

My first Iplehouse girl was Aria, back in 2013, and I purchased her in the original peach gold resin.  Dear Aria has faded, especially her face, but her resin colour is still a delightful colour, resembling a very light golden tan. She really is very cute.​
Picture

I have a Rexy in the original peach gold resin too, she has not faded so much, just a tad...
Picture

An older picture of Aria - my photo-taking skills have definitely improved since then!  But it does serve to show how Aria has faded.  She's still beautiful though :)
Picture

And here is Jeanne (Raffine), brand new, in the new glow Peach Gold resin;​
Picture

She photographs so beautifully!  I just love this resin colour!  It really does glow from within.

To finish off, here is Mari, in the 'standard' peach gold resin; it photographs very nicely as well, but all in all, I do prefer the 'glow' version - it has a slight transparency which gives it more life - this is much more apparent in 'real life' than when looking at photographs, but hopefully I've managed to capture some of the difference.​

Twisting by the pool!

6/4/2016

0 Comments

 
Leilani's fabulous new "do" is called "Hot Chocolate", and is made from natural hand-dyed angora goat fibre.  It's so soft!

This wonderful wig has been created by AmadizStudio of St.Petersburg.  Their wigs are available from Etsy, but they are opening their own website at the end of this month.

AmadizStudio will be selling custom-made outfits as well - very exciting!
Picture

Pretty Leilani is an Iplehouse Aria in light brown resin.  She is an SID doll, but she is wearing nYID hands here.  Her manicure is by me.

Iplehouse have decided to change the colour of their light brown resin - it will be much darker from now on.  This is a little disappointing as newly purchased optional hands and feet will not match.  The colour difference is very noticeable.

More fun with Burda patterns

5/1/2016

14 Comments

 
An easy-fit sheath dress this time... this is retro sheath dress #134 from BurdaStyle.  I just went straight ahead and made it up without doing a trial fitting.  Perfect fit!

Leilani (Iplehouse light brown Aria) has the medium bust SID body.  The pattern size is Euro 36, reduced to 35% of original.

Next time I make it, I'll see if I can line it instead of using facings (which actually look very nice).  It's made of quilting cotton so is a very nice weight.  I love the vee detail at the back.​

Surfing Valentine: Griffin & Aria

2/22/2015

0 Comments

 
I took some photos of my favourite couple Griffin and Aria, for Valentine's Day.
I bought quite a few backdrops from ebay.com in the previous month, and this was my first chance to try out the beach backdrop.

Griffin is wearing Can-Teen surf boards and bandana by my friend, DoA member HelenNZ, and Aria is wearing a beautiful one-piece swimsuit by DearElizabeth (Etsy shop DEWear).

They sure are a cute couple!  Aria reminds me of "Gidget", from the TV show.  I love the chance to showcase Griffin's awesome tattoo - not painted by me - I'm not that good.  It's a "temporary" tattoo.  He was sprayed beforehand with Helmar art fixative, and the tattoo is protected by a few layers of Reeve's matt acrylic varnish.

I have already damaged it slightly as it does get rubbed at the shoulder joint when moving his arms upwards.  I'll just have to be more careful.
